From c890ac96e4542ee8798204d2c58eaddb611db712 Mon Sep 17 00:00:00 2001
From: Rhys Arkins <rhys@arkins.net>
Date: Mon, 27 Apr 2020 21:41:22 +0200
Subject: [PATCH] fix: check depName during autoReplace

---
 lib/workers/branch/auto-replace.ts | 12 ++++++++++++
 1 file changed, 12 insertions(+)

diff --git a/lib/workers/branch/auto-replace.ts b/lib/workers/branch/auto-replace.ts
index b59ff69144..c76bfaa29d 100644
--- a/lib/workers/branch/auto-replace.ts
+++ b/lib/workers/branch/auto-replace.ts
@@ -32,9 +32,21 @@ export async function confirmIfDepUpdated(
     logger.debug('Failed to parse newContent');
   }
   if (!newUpgrade) {
+    logger.debug('No newUpgrade');
     return false;
   }
+  // istanbul ignore if
+  if (upgrade.depName !== newUpgrade.depName) {
+    logger.debug(
+      { currentDepName: upgrade.depName, newDepName: newUpgrade.depName },
+      'depName mismatch'
+    );
+  }
   if (newUpgrade.currentValue !== newValue) {
+    logger.debug(
+      { expectedValue: newValue, foundValue: newUpgrade.currentValue },
+      'Value mismatch'
+    );
     return false;
   }
   if (!newDigest) {
-- 
GitLab